1)
Final amount (A) = 2400 ; rate (r) = 6% = 0.06, time, t = 1.5 years
Sum = principal = p
Using the relation :
A = p(1 + rt)
2400 = p(1 + 0.06(1.5))
2400 = p(1 + 0.09)
2400 = p(1.09)
p = 2400 / 1.09
p = 2201.8348
2.)
12000 amount to 15600 at 10% simple interest
A = p(1 + rt)
15600 = 12000(1 + 0.1t)
15600 = 12000 + 1200t
15600 - 12000 = 1200t
3600 = 1200t
t = 3600 / 1200
t = 3 years

The gross domestic product of an economy is the value of the goods and.d services that are being produced in such an economy. The gross domestic Product is used to know how well an economy is doing
Per capita gross domestic product (GDP) is a used to know the economic output of a particular country per person. It is calculated by dividing the GDP of such an economy by the population.
For example, let us say the GDP of a country is $800,000,000 and the population is 3,500,254. Therefore, the per capita GDP would be:
= $800,000,000 / 3,500,254
= $228.56 per person
